Typically, auctions are over at their posted times. There are some exceptions to this, however, if there are any successful bids on a particular lot within 10 minutes of the close of the online auction (the “Going, Going, Gone! Period), it will be extended until there are no successful bids within the "Refresh Period".
There is no limit to the number of times an online auction can be extended. This makes graysonline work more like a live auction where the bidding doesn’t stop as long as there is still interest in the product, rather than assigning an arbitrary cut-off time. This means it is a good idea to watch the action as the auction nears closing time and to check back often
